Nouriel Roubini is a prominent economist recognized for his precise forecasts of the global financial crisis. He is a professor at New York University's Stern School of Business and has held various roles in government and academia. Roubini's research concentrates on global macroeconomics, international finance, and economic policy.

Robert F. Engle is a renowned economist known for his contributions to time series analysis and financial economics. In the 1970s, he proposed the Autoregressive Conditional Heteroskedasticity (ARCH) model, which had a profound impact on the study of financial market volatility.

Peter Schiff is an American author, economist, and financial commentator. He is recognized for his bearish outlook on the U.S. economy and for predicting the 2008 financial crisis. Schiff has written several books on economics and finance, and has been a regular guest on various financial news programs.
